I’ll start with a CD review. I’ve purchased an abundance of chick CD’s recently. These include Flyleaf, The Bird and The Bee, Feist, Vanessa Carlton, and Natasha Bedingfield.
The Bird and The Bee has a Frou Frou esque sound, but more lounge-like. Whenever I listen to it, I alway imagine yuppies sitting on white, rectangular, vinyl benches that have curved, steel legs in a dimly lit room with concrete floors, holding martini glasses and laughing. *shrugs*
I’d say it’s part electronica, part pop and somewhat jazzy; upbeat and sort of reminiscent of the 70’s (maybe because of all the tambourines). Prudish beware: track 3 is called F***ing Boyfriend. And all tracks are labeled as “explicit.” The lead singer is real “breathy” and her voice is incredibly soothing. Overall, I enjoy this CD immensely. And, for the record, more than Feist.
